Time

Naha time is strictly based on the decimal system. There are 100 Hhor (khor) per 24 hour period.

The following beakdown is typical, but varies widely from region to region across the world.

Typically the working day starts at 30h (07:12). Work will often start at 35h (08:24) .

Lunch at 50h (12:00) until 60h (14:24). Note: By tradition this is also the period when some household chores are undertaken so it is not necessarily a long lunch break. Some places, particularly in the Northern lattitudes, lunch extends from 55h to 60h.

End of the working day will vary, but can normally be between 70h to 80h.
